How to Fix in R: error in file(file, “rt”) : cannot open the connection
In this article, we are going to see how to fix the error in file(file, “rt”) : cannot open the connection. When error that one may face in R is:
Error in file(file, "rt") : cannot open the connection In addition: Warning message: In file(file, "rt") : cannot open file 'sample.csv': No such file or directory
The R compiler produces such an error when one tries to read a CSV file but the file or the directory that is being accessed does not exist.
